Knowing The Instrument
Just like other measuring tools, a micromanometer is a device allows you to measure total, static, and even the velocity pressure and even drop in pressure across coils or diffusers. hey are designed for minimizing the capillary effects and reduce the reading errors.
A micromanometer can be utilized - if needed with pitot tubes - for estimating, testing, adjusting and computing of speed as well as volumetric flow rate. This device is known to have a high accuracy for measuring over-, under-and even differential strain.

Types Of Micromanometers
One gets to see different types of micromanometers. Let’s delve into the details.
● Single Column Manometers
A single column manometer is nothing but a micromanometer. However, it’s modified form of U-tube manometer. There are two-types of single-column manometers. They are: Vertical Single Column and Inclined Single Column. It is designed to measure gauge pressure.
● Small Manometers
Like other measuring instruments, it also measures pressure variations of small magnitudes.
● Gauge Manometers
This manometer is designed to measure atmospheric pressure.
● Differential Micromanometer
It is known to measure the difference between the pressure of two set points within the same or different piping systems.
